Jackie McLean’s evocative 1965 album Jacknife captured the alto saxophonist in an envelope-pushing post-bop mode. The session featured two trumpeters—Lee Morgan and Charles Tolliver—who are heard together to great effect on Morgan’s groovy “Soft Blue,” but otherwise take turns in the spotlight. McLean also assembled a deeply engaged rhythm section for the date featuring pianist Larry Willis, bassist Larry Ridley, and drummer Jack DeJohnette. McLean’s fiery sound ignites a wide range of material from the expansive modal explorations of Tolliver’s “On The Nile” to the churning rhythms of DeJohnette’s “Climax” to McLean’s own “Blue Fable,” which delivers a loping melody over shifting feels before settling into a deep pocketed swing for emphatic solos by McLean and Morgan.
This stereo Tone Poet Vinyl Edition was produced by Joe Harley, mastered by Kevin Gray (Cohearent Audio) from the original analog master tapes, pressed on 180g vinyl at Record Technology Inc. (RTI), and packaged in a deluxe gatefold tip-on jacket.
